  • Patent number: 6782451
    Abstract: A control circuit to allow the use of an unbuffered DIMM in a system with a registered-DIMM-only chipset. The control circuit is for receiving an address signal and control signal outputted from the registered-DIMM-only chipset. Then, according to the DIMM installed into a memory module socket, the control circuit controls a transmitting module or buffering module to selectively output the address signal and control signal of the DIMM to the memory module socket. In a system with a registered-DIMM-only chipset, users can selectively use a registered DIMM or an unbuffered DIMM installed in the memory module socket according to actual condition.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: July 25, 2001
    Date of Patent: August 24, 2004
    Assignee: Asustek Computer Inc.
    Inventor: Jen-Ming Tseng
